Yichen Jiang 66e9b01fbd fix(tools,client): chain-mode resolution and a live preset label
modeFor read only the exact scope's layer, so a `code`-preset session
advertised the native catalog: the mode is declared on the preset's STANDING
scope, and the agent only parents to it. Nearest scope wins along the chain —
the mode decides what the model SEES, which is the class of fact the chain
inherits. Caught live (the model politely computed with bash and said
run_code was not in its list); the chain test pins it.

The client half of the label fix: the create echo and the session-added
frame's agentPreset now reach the session list (newest wins in the upsert —
every producer of the field reports the CURRENT composition), and a confirmed
blank-session switch publishes through the new ISessions.noteAgentPreset, so
the header label moves with the composition instead of waiting for a reload.

Yichen Jiang e18aa2745c refactor(scope,agent-presets): per-preset standing mounts over a scope parent chain
A preset is now ONE composition per process, not one per session. The roster
mounts it once under a synthetic standing scope; each agent joins by having
its scope key parented to the mount's. Two mechanisms in dsh-scope carry the
whole change: registration views walk the parent chain (global → preset →
agent, nearest shadowing farthest — ScopedLayers.chainLayers), and scoped
event dispatch admits a listener tagged with an ancestor of the carrier key,
which is what lets a standing composition's plan/compaction/token listeners
observe each agent composed under it while a sibling preset's stay deaf.

The preset plugins already key their state by Session/Agent — they predate
presets and were written for the shared world — so sharing one instance is a
return to their design, not a rewrite. Preset ymls are unchanged: one mount
per preset means one Entry per preset, whose entry-local realms keep two
presets' services apart exactly as they kept two sessions' apart before.

The standing scope hangs off the service's UNTRACED context (selfCtx): a
method invoked through the traceable proxy sees this.ctx rebound to the
caller and carrying its shadow, and a subtree minted from that resolves every
service through the shadow's fiber instead of each entry's own inject store —
preset rows then fail on the very services they declare.

A standing mount survives its agents deliberately. The composition a running
session joined must outlive the file changing or disappearing underneath it;
reclamation happens at whole-tree teardown, and file edits reach only future
generations (the authoring layer swaps the pointer, never disposes a joined
generation).

Yichen Jiang 9eaa9d22a5 feat(tools): let one agent choose its tool presentation, and ship code
Code Mode was a deployment-wide field on the host `tools` row: a
deployment ran every session that way or none. The obvious product
shape — 代码模式 beside 标准/极简/创造 in the preset picker — had
nothing to hang on.

The registry itself cannot move into a preset; the agent loop's
scheduler, the api-proxy's presenters, and every tool plugin are its
consumers. So split the registry from its projection: `presentAs(mode)`
writes one cell on the calling agent's scope layer, exactly as
`restrict()` does, and the three reads that decided presentation take
that scope's mode instead of the service's. The config `mode` becomes
the default agents shadow rather than a process-wide fact.

Two consequences are load-bearing. `run_code` now enters a view only
for scopes whose own mode presents it — a native agent must not find it
dispatchable because another agent in the process does — and the
reserved name holds whatever the configured mode, since any agent may
select a code mode later.

`dsh-agent-tool-mode` is the row a preset carries to declare this. A
code mode waits for the host's `codeRuntime` rather than assuming it,
so a runtime-less deployment fails the preset at mount, naming the
row, instead of at the session's first request.

The shipped `code` preset is `standard` plus that row, ordered second.

Chinesezjc e14bcfb08a refactor(tools): pin the two language tables to one union, and name python at the seam
`SDK_RENDERERS` and `RUN_CODE_FLAVORS` had to stay in step by review alone:
the `Object.hasOwn` guards catch drift only once a runtime reporting the
half-added language exists, which is the one case that cannot arise. Both
tables are now `satisfies`-checked against a shared `CodeSdkLanguage` union,
so a missing or extra entry fails `typecheck`. The declared `Record<string, …>`
type stays, since `CodeRuntime.language` is an unconstrained `string`.

The code-runtime seam's own README row and `CodeRuntime.language` JSDoc still
named `'typescript'` as the sole well-known value; both now name `'python'`
too and say only `'typescript'` has a published backend.
